Celtic's Hooper targets future Barcelona switch

Celtic striker Gary Hooper is aiming to one day play for Spanish giants Barcelona.

The 24-year old hitman, who netted 29 goals last season, is being linked with the likes of Southampton and more recently Galatasaray but admits he is happy to remain at Parkhead for the remainder of his current deal.

But Hooper, who joined Celtic from Scunthorpe United in 2010, has his eyes set on bigger and better things in the future.

"There's no rush as I am happy at Celtic," said Hooper.

"We have the Champions League next season which I am looking forward to.

"We have the qualifiers to come and at the moment I am looking to my two years at Celtic. But one day Premier League. One day England.

"And then one day, Barcelona. That is the aim for me."
